Choosing the Best Time to Visit

Optimal Seasons: Summer Delights

Zakynthos shines brightest during the summer months, from June to August, when the weather is warm and the island comes alive with festivals and outdoor activities. For a quieter experience, consider visiting in late spring (May) or early fall (September), when the weather is still pleasant, and crowds are thinner.

Navigating Local Transportation

Renting a Vehicle: Freedom to Explore

Renting a car or scooter is the best way to explore Zakynthos independently, allowing you to visit remote beaches and picturesque villages at your own pace. Alternatively, utilize local buses and taxis for convenient transportation between major towns and tourist attractions.

Respecting Local Culture and Customs

Greetings and Etiquette: Embrace the Greek Hospitality

Embrace Zakynthian hospitality by learning a few basic Greek phrases and customs, such as greeting locals with a friendly “Kalimera” (Good morning) and respecting cultural norms, such as modest dress codes when visiting religious sites.
